With $76 Million, Bidzina Ivanishvili's Investments account 6% of Georgia's FDI

In spite of being a citizen of Georgia, former Prime Minister of Georgia and founder of the ruling party, Bidzina Ivanishvili still holds place in the list of foreign investors. The main reason for this is a fact that Ivanishvili uses his offshore companies to fund Georgian projects. For example:

Tourism Development Fund made it to the list of top 10 largest investors of Georgia with $76 million. The fund was established on November 3, 2014 and the owner of 100% of its shares is the company ‘Frankston International’, which is registered in Panama. The owner of Frankston International is Bidzina Ivanishvili.

BM.ge was told the following:

“76 million USD overall was spent on the projects of Tourism Development Fund in 2018. Tourism Development Fund unites 10 projects the value of which equals to 717 million USD. These are the projects which are being implemented on different stages in Tbilisi, Guria, Adjara, Samegrelo, Kakheti and Samtskhe-Javakheti.”

Reminder: According to Preliminary data, the value of Foreign Direct Investments amounted to 1 232.4 million USD in 2018, which is less by 34.9% compared to the same data of last year.

Below you can find the list of top 10 largest investor companies:

• IDS Borjomi Georgia – Processing industry
• LLC Magticom – Communication
• BP Group – Transport
• Energo-Pro Georgia – Energy Sector
• RMG Copper – Mining
• Georgian Manganese – Processing industry
• Adjarawater Georgia – Energy sector
• Azfen Georgia – Construction
• Tourism Development Fund – Tourism
• Nenskra Hydro – Energy sector
